# Start the filters at sid 1200000
# Example of filtering out *google.com from being in the dns log.
#config dns any any -> any any (dns.query; content:"google.com"; config: logging disable, type tx, scope tx; sid:1200000;)
# Example of filtering out *google.com from being in the http log.
#config http any any -> any any (http.host; content:"google.com"; config: logging disable, type tx, scope tx; sid:1200001;)
# Example of filtering out someuseragent from being in the http log.
#config http any any -> any any (http.user_agent; content:"someuseragent"; config: logging disable, type tx, scope tx; sid:1200002;)
# Example of filtering out Google's certificate from being in the ssl log.
#config tls any any -> any any (tls.fingerprint; content:"4f:a4:5e:58:7e:d9:db:20:09:d7:b6:c7:ff:58:c4:7b:dc:3f:55:b4"; config: logging disable, type tx, scope tx; sid:1200003;)
# Example of filtering out a md5 of a file from being in the files log.
#config fileinfo any any -> any any (fileinfo.filemd5; content:"7a125dc69c82d5caf94d3913eecde4b5"; config: logging disable, type tx, scope tx; sid:1200004;)
